i've actually considered doing this. something to consider is nerds on site, which is basically an international group of contract workers doing what you're doing, but they provide a network of support for the process. something worth considering is providing the service of at least attempting to diagnose problems via VNC, instead of making house calls like geek squad does. provides the one-on-one support by inspecting the computer, but doesn't incur the cost of making a house call. it'll probably be easy to spin it as beneficial, since one wouldn't have to cough up a house call bill for a minor issue. |
